Neutron polarization control by interferometer

Description
A neutron interference experiment of the magnetic double refraction phenomenon was made in order to control the neutron spins. The experiment was carried out using an LLL type interferometer on HT-11 station at JRR-2 of JAERI where an apparatus for precise neutron optics is installed. A magnetic phase shifter made of Permalloy and a nuclear phase shifter made of Al were inserted between the interferometer's crystal slabs. When the magnetic phase shifter was set at an appropriate angle an interference fringe produced by rotation of the nuclear phase shifter disappeared due to the magnetic double refraction. However, the fringe was recovered after the neutron beam was reflected from a spin analyzing crystal. This shows that the polarization state of the neutron beam outgoing from the interferometer is continuously changed by controlling the magnetic and nuclear phase shifters. (author)
